Rain in Joliet Postpones Saturday’s Game to Sunday

Joliet, IL – For the first time in the 2024 season, the Crushers will be delayed and postponed due to rain. The Lake Erie Crushers (11-8) and Joliet Slammers (8-11) were sent into a rain delay at their scheduled start time on Saturday.

The two sides will play a doubleheader on Sunday, with the first game set for 12:05pm EST. Game two will begin shortly after the conclusion of game one. Both games will be an abbreviated seven innings.

The Crushers are looking to get back in the win column after consecutive losses and have a chance to snag a two-for-one on Sunday in Joliet.

The team also announced two roster moves: RHP Brayden Bonner and OF Sean Cheely were released.

Brayden Bonner (1-2) put up a 2.79 ERA in 9.2 IP over 9 appearances.

Sean Cheely started 8 games for Lake Erie, hitting .125 with two doubles and going 4-5 in stolen base attempts.

Cheely’s release on Friday was the corresponding move to activate UTIL Jose Torrealba off the IL.
